About
Rapture Of The Deep is the 18th studio album by Deep Purple. It was recorded and released in 2005. A tour edition followed some months later with a bonus CD containing live tracks and session left-out. The band embarked on a lenghty, multiple-leg tour, during which they played many of the album's tracks and even the left-out, such as "Things I Never Said" and "The Well-Dressed Guitar". These two track, along with the title track are still in the band's setlist as of 2010. The title track became a kind of a live favourite among fan. The album was generally praised by fans and reviewer, reaching top40 in some European countrie, e.g. #10 in Germany and #11 in Finland. It was the second album recorded by Mark VIII, that features: Ian Gillan Roger Glover Steve Morse Ian Paice Don Airey .
